EXPECTED RINK Re-OPENING IS AUG 15, 2025
Work has started on long needed fence replacement work all around The Rink @ Glendale. It’s an improvement that the GGMCA board has been chasing for a few years.
In 2024, the GGMCA Board acquired funding for this important project, managed selection of a contractor to do the work, and waited to hear when it would start. Suddenly we are starting started.
On July 25, site work started on the complete replacement of the chain ink fence in the rink area, and the community association needs to provide an unused, not in service, closed while repairing rink. Glendale Community Association installed many (10+) hard to miss signs that state CLOSED: NO TRESPASSING! and a QR code to learn more.
Thank you for clicking on the QR code to learn why it’s important to not use The Rink while it’s being upgraded. Your curiosity is applauded.
CLOSED: NO TRESPASSING SIGNS are up for safety, to inform and protect you and your family and friends. Because the process of removing and installation of new chain link fence and frames and everything else involved can include sharp and simply unsafe sharp metal remnants and bits around the site during the construction period.

Because there could be sharp metal about in the rink, for a two+ week period, GGMCA is serious about you and your kid, friend, spouses, siblings, and pets not being inside the rink while the fencing replacement project is being completed.
Even if you don’t see work being done, the GGMCA does not want you to use the rink at all. There is no authorized or entitled use of the rink until GGMCA considers the project is complete and the site is returned to us so its can be prepared for use by the members of GGMCA, residents of Glendale and their friends.
